Usando o modelo AXIS ECM 3

Estou criando um dataset com base no serviço cadastrado no modelo AXIS. Só que está dando esse erro: Can't find method org.tempuri.AZIX_x0020_WSSoapStub.consulta(string,string,number,string,string). (#37) in at line number 37

Já testei quase todas as classes,mas nunca encontra, existe algo mais que devo fazer?

ERRO.png

function createDataset(fields, constraints, sortFields) {

    var periodicService = ServiceManager.getService('wsAzixSoap');

    log.info("#1 azix>>> "+periodicService);

    var serviceHelper = periodicService.getBean();

    log.info("#2 azix>>> "+serviceHelper);

    var serviceLocator = serviceHelper.instantiate('org.tempuri.AZIX_x0020_WSLocator');

    log.info("#3 azix>>> "+serviceHelper);

    var service = serviceLocator.getAZIX_x0020_WSSoap(); 


    log.info("#4 azix>>> "+service);

    //Parametros AZIX
    var usuario         = "xx";
    var token           = "98989889xxuuuu";
    var codigoServico   = 9;
    var parametro1      = "69770411003461";
    var parametro2      = "RJ";
    var parametro3      = null;
    var parametro4      = null;
    var parametro5      = null;
    var TamNomeFantasia = null;
    var TamLogradouro   = null;
    var TamComplemento  = null;
    var TamBairro       = null;
    var TamMunicipio    = null;    

    log.info("#5 azix>>> "+service);

    log.info(service.consulta(usuario,token,codigoServico,parametro1,parametro2));

}
compartilhar
  • Alguém sabe porque nao consigo encontrar o metodo desse servico?

    FLUIG MAN   07 de Nov de 2019
  • var periodicService = ServiceManager.getService('wsAzixSoap'); log.info("##1 AZIX serviceHelper >"+periodicService); var serviceHelper = periodicService.getBean(); log.info("##2 AZIX serviceLocator >"+serviceHelper); var serviceLocator = serviceHelper.instantiate('org.tempuri.AZIX_x0020_WSLocator'); log.info("##3 AZIX service >"+serviceLocator); var service = serviceLocator.getAZIX_x0020_WSSoap(); log.info("##4 AZIX service >"+service);

    FLUIG MAN   07 de Nov de 2019
  • Só consigo chegar ate aqui. log.info("##3 AZIX service >"+serviceLocator); var service = serviceLocator.getAZIX_x0020_WSSoap(); log.info("##4 AZIX service >"+service); nao consigo chamar o metodo dar erro ele diz que nao foi possivel chamar o metodo Consulta

    FLUIG MAN   07 de Nov de 2019
  • Quando vc consulta as classes no eclipse, quais são os tipos dos parâmetros do java que ele espera no método consulta?

    Diogo Boegershausen   08 de Nov de 2019
  • Tá falando dos parametros do metodo? Se quiser coloco um print do SOAP UI e a url do wsdl. Nao to conseguindo criar o dataset e executar o metodo.

    FLUIG MAN   08 de Nov de 2019
Mostrar todos os 10 comentários>
Anexos
  • AZIX.png
    1. Você vai ver essas setas em qualquer página de pergunta. Com elas, você pode dizer se uma pergunta ou uma resposta foram relevantes ou não.
    2. Edite sua pergunta ou resposta caso queira alterar ou adicionar detalhes.
    3. Caso haja alguma dúvida sobre a pergunta, adicione um comentário. O espaço de respostas deve ser utilizado apenas para responder a pergunta.
    4. Se o autor da pergunta marcar uma resposta como solucionada, esta marca aparecerá.
    5. Clique aqui para mais detalhes sobre o funcionamento do fluig Forum!

    1 resposta

    Não é a resposta que estava procurando? Procure outras perguntas com as tags webservice soap axis ou faça a sua própria pergunta.